Module test reports overflows when writing into temperature and voltage limit attributes temp1_min: Suspected overflow: [127000 vs. 0] temp1_max: Suspected overflow: [127000 vs. 0] temp1_offset: Suspected overflow: [127000 vs. 0] temp2_min: Suspected overflow: [127000 vs. 0] temp2_max: Suspected overflow: [127000 vs. 0] temp2_offset: Suspected overflow: [127000 vs. 0] temp3_min: Suspected overflow: [127000 vs. 0] temp3_max: Suspected overflow: [127000 vs. 0] temp3_offset: Suspected overflow: [127000 vs. 0] in0_min: Suspected overflow: [3320 vs. 0] in0_max: Suspected overflow: [3320 vs. 0] in4_min: Suspected overflow: [15938 vs. 0] in4_max: Suspected overflow: [15938 vs. 0] in6_min: Suspected overflow: [1992 vs. 0] in6_max: Suspected overflow: [1992 vs. 0] in7_min: Suspected overflow: [2391 vs. 0] in7_max: Suspected overflow: [2391 vs. 0] The problem is caused by conversions from unsigned long to long and from long to int.
